2. Write the mixed repeating (recurring) decimal number as an improper fraction.
2.254 can be written as an improper fraction.
- The numerator is larger than or equal to the denominator.
Set up the first equation.
- Let y equal the decimal number:
y = 2.254
Set up the second equation.
- Number of decimal places repeating: 2
Multiply both sides of the first equation by 102 = 100
y = 2.254
100 × y = 100 × 2.254
100 × y = 225.454
Subtract the first equation from the second one.
- Having the same number of decimal places ...
- The repeating pattern drops off by subtracting the two equations.
100 × y - y = 225.454 - 2.254 ⇒
(100 - 1) × y = 225.454 - 2.254 ⇒
We now have a new equation:
99 × y = 223.2
Solve for y in the new equation.
99 × y = 223.2 ⇒
y = 223.2/99
Let the result written as a fraction.
Now we can write the number as a fraction.
According to our first equation:
y = 2.254
According to our calculations:
y = 223.2/99
⇒ 2.254 = 223.2/99
Get rid of the decimal places in the fraction above.
- Multiply the top and the bottom number by 10.
- 1 followed by as many 0-s as the number of digits after the decimal point.
2.254 = (223.2 × 10)/(99 × 10)
2.254 = 2,232/990
